The video warns against over-reliance on technology within an Everyday Carry (EDC) kit, especially in light of potential civil unrest and upcoming elections. The speaker, Marine X, emphasizes that technology like smartphones, computers, and smartwatches can be rendered useless by EMPs or infrastructure failures. He advocates for analog alternatives such as radios (ham or NOAA weatherband) and traditional watches, citing examples of government agencies increasing contracts for non-electronic gear like knives. The core message is to prioritize reliable, non-tech solutions for preparedness.
This video provides a comprehensive guide to building a long-distance 'Get Home Bag' (GHB), emphasizing preparedness for scenarios like an EMP event. It details essential components including navigation tools (maps, compass), water purification, food, shelter, fire-starting methods, first aid, and appropriate clothing and footwear. The discussion highlights the importance of minimizing weight, planning routes, and considering environmental factors for extended travel on foot.

This guide, presented by SensiblePrepper, details essential items for an EMP (Electromagnetic Pulse) survival scenario. It emphasizes non-electronic solutions for water, medical needs, fire, lighting, and navigation, alongside financial preparedness through cash and precious metals. The instruction highlights the vulnerability of modern electronics and promotes durable, low-tech alternatives for long-term resilience.
